From The Collaborative International Dictionary of English v.0.48 [gcide]:
Discoverer \Dis*cov"er*er\, n.
1. One who discovers; one who first comes to the knowledge of
something; one who discovers an unknown country, or a new
principle, truth, or fact.
[1913 Webster]
The discoverers and searchers of the land. --Sir W.
Raleigh.
[1913 Webster]
2. A scout; an explorer. --Shak.
[1913 Webster]
From WordNet (r) 2.0 [wn]:
discoverer
n 1: someone who is the first to think of or make something [syn:
{inventor}, {artificer}]
2: someone who is the first to observe something [syn: {finder},
{spotter}]
